The role:

We are seeking a Strategic Finance Manager to provide strategic financial support and advice for Adult Social Care and partnership arrangements including joint work between health and social care, ensuring alignment with revenue, capital budgets, and the medium-term financial plan. You will act as the senior financial advisor to directors and committees, coordinating cross-organisational efforts with public sector partners to support strategic decision-making and project delivery.

You will be a qualified CCAB accountant (ideally CIPFA) with proven post-qualification and management experience in local government, demonstrating strong financial management, regulatory knowledge, and the ability to build strategic relationships and drive performance.



Key responsibilities:

Leadership and management of the financial services for allocated directorates, comprising of business reporting manager, service accountants and management accountants
Manage a finance team of up to 10 staff (direct and indirect reports)
Partner with senior managers to uphold financial control and statutory responsibilities (s151, LG Act 1972) through a modern, value-adding accountancy approach
Support directorates in shaping financial plans, policies, and strategies, promoting value for money Council-wide
Ensure robust monitoring to align spending with priorities, achieve value for money, and address budget overspends with action plans
Advise service directors to support informed decision-making and optimise income under evolving local government finance and devolution frameworks



What the client is looking for:

Qualified CCAB accountant (ideally CIPFA) with post-qualification and management experience in local government or similar complex organisations
Strong track record in financial management — budgeting, planning, monitoring, and control under tight constraints
Proven ability to advise and build strong relationships with elected or board members
Up-to-date knowledge of financial legislation, government policy, and best practices
Experience driving a performance management culture, backed by effective management systems
Solid grasp of local government finance regulations and compliance
